What Should a Battery Recycling Commissioning and Ramp-Up Plan Include?——Battery Recycling Plant Commissioning and Ramp-Up

Quick Answer

A battery recycling commissioning plan should progress from mechanical completion and utility checks to dry testing, control and interlock verification, inert-gas validation, limited-feed hot trials, integrated performance runs and a controlled ramp-up. Each stage needs entry criteria, approved procedures, test records and authority to stop. Product quality, emissions systems, mass balance and operator readiness should mature together; reaching nameplate feed rate for a short period is not the same as stable commercial operation.

Establish mechanical completion and system boundaries

Use system-based checklists for equipment, guards, lubrication, piping, instruments, electrical work, labels and documentation. Outstanding items should be classified by whether they block energization, feed or handover. Battery limits between supplier packages must be inspected jointly. A clean turnover package prevents unresolved construction work from entering live commissioning.

Complete cold tests before hazardous feed

Rotate drives, test conveyors, stroke valves, verify instrument ranges and simulate control sequences without batteries. Confirm emergency stops, permissives, alarm priorities and safe restart logic. Water or inert test media can reveal leaks and flow problems. Operators should participate so procedures and human-machine displays are corrected before risk increases.

Validate inerting and emergency functions

Test purge volumes, oxygen response, pressure control and the time required to reach safe conditions. Simulate credible sensor failures and blocked-flow conditions. Fire suppression, explosion relief and emergency isolation need approved functional tests appropriate to their design. Results should be recorded with calibrated instruments; bypasses must be logged and removed before feed introduction.

Introduce feed in controlled stages

Begin with a characterized, lower-risk feed and a conservative rate. Increase one variable at a time while observing motor load, temperature, oxygen, pressure, dust collection, thermal residence time and product separation. Hold points allow the team to review data before the next step. Unplanned feed changes during early trials make troubleshooting much harder.

Prove stable operation and complete handover

The performance run should define duration, feed, allowable downtime, throughput, product quality, utilities and environmental interfaces. After the test, ramp-up continues through operator shifts, maintenance routines, spare-parts control and quality trending. Final handover should include as-built documents, trained personnel, open-item ownership and an agreed support process.

Conclusion

Commissioning is the controlled conversion of installed equipment into a safe production system. Staged tests, defined hold points and disciplined data review reduce risk and create a stronger operational handover.

Frequently Asked Questions

When should batteries first enter the line?

Only after mechanical completion, utilities, cold tests, interlocks and inerting functions meet approved entry criteria.

What is a hold point?

It is a formal stop where data and readiness are reviewed before the next risk or throughput level.

Is a short nameplate-rate run enough?

No. Stable product quality, safety control and sustained operation are also needed.

Who should participate in commissioning?

Supplier specialists, owner operations, maintenance, EHS, quality and controls personnel should work from one plan.
